Bring your merchandising expertise to a regional role focused on shaping compelling assortments for key lifestyle brands across the Americas. This hybrid opportunity in Jersey City, NJ, offers the chance to partner closely with global product, design, marketing, sales, and supply chain teams to influence product direction from early insights through final buy execution.
Responsibilities
- Lead merchandising efforts for the Americas pack assortment, with a strong focus on product strategy, regional needs, and brand alignment.
- Partner with global product teams and cross-functional stakeholders to support seasonal briefs, assortment planning, and buy placement.
- Help guide GTM processes by serving as a key point of contact for merchandising communication across teams and calendars.
- Develop and present merchandising assortments for both internal stakeholders and external partners.
- Translate regional insights into product briefs and assortment recommendations that support business goals.
- Evaluate product performance using sales data and key metrics to inform assortment and planning decisions.
- Contribute to product selection and final SKU planning with a strong understanding of consumer needs and brand direction.
- Collaborate with design, marketing, sales, and supply chain teams to support cohesive seasonal execution.
Skills
- Experience in merchandising, assortment planning, or related product-focused roles.
- Strong ability to analyze sales data and use KPIs to support product and assortment decisions.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to coordinate across multiple teams and stakeholders.
- Ability to manage timelines and stay aligned to a fast-moving seasonal calendar.
- Strategic thinking with a strong eye for product, consumer needs, and regional market opportunities.
- Comfort working in a collaborative environment that requires flexibility and responsiveness.
Preferred Skills
- Background in apparel, accessories, or consumer product merchandising.
- Experience supporting regional product assortments or go-to-market planning.
- Familiarity with lifestyle, outdoor, or youth-oriented brands.
- Experience creating presentations for internal teams or external stakeholders.
- Ability to contribute insights that influence seasonal color, concept, and product direction.
